Massic’s ‘Devolve’ is bruising, straightforward metalcore from Australia. “The band began life in 2015 as a strict song writing project,” the group says, “but the parties involved quickly realized this was more than a studio session and needed to play live.” They played “their debut show at the Metalfields II Festival on the Gold Coast in December of that year. Since then Massic has” become engrained in their “local live music scene… [with] events such as Shredfest, Ye Gods of Metal and Metal United Down Under.” These guys bring the pain with a tight precision. In a lot of ways, they sound like progressive death metal outfits like Gojira or Meshuggah, but they maintain the unfettered simple insolence that defines hardcore punk. These guys know what’s up.
